If u feel it may be over fertilization consider leeching the soil with water containing a b-vitamin. I would use superthrive (3 drops per gal of water). Depending on the size of pot run enough water through the soil so that at least a gallon runs off. Also leech the leaves with straight water using a mister several times a day. Then leave them alone for several days and see if things improve.

if they are in 5 gallon pots then please tell me you didnt bury the pots in the ground....
that crusty white shit is probably salt precipitate. thats plant poison. if you planted them in your garden you need to prepare them a better home.
some few feet from their current locatiion, next to that white wall (great choice!) dig a big ass hole for each plant, and save the dirt. you can alss make a big ass trench for both if thats easier, but the plants will need a 2 foot diameter ring on all sides for root growth, going at least 18 inches deep.
go to your local nursery or even home depot/lowes and buy a small sack of each of the following:
bird guano (you have this already if you have chickens or know somebody who does)
a 2 - 3 cubic foot bag of composted organic material (smooth and earthy, no twigs sticks roots or wood, and NO added fertilizers)
worm castings (about 2 pounds should do)
then hit your local bait shop and buy a box of red wigglers.
when you get back home,, mix half your dug out soil with the compost, about 2 cups of bird shit, and about 2 pounds of worm castings. mix it good.
throw about 10-12 inches of that stuff in the bottom of your hole, then go fill your bathtub using barely warm water, like 75-80 degrees. the water should feel like the temperature of your skin. carefully dig up one of the plants and take it into the bathtub and gently massage it's roots free of the tainted soil. once it is free of the salty soil, take her out to the hole you have prepared. set the plant in one of the prepared holes, and bury it so the leaves and like 1/2 in of stem are above ground, and slightly pack the soil down with your fingers to hold her firmly.
repeat with each plant till they are all in their new homes. add a ferw of the worms to the top area of the soil for each plant and cover the worms with some soil so they dont sunburn while they dig in. water the plants and worms in thoroughly unless it's raining, then just leave them alone. dont do shit for three days. they may droop a little but they will come back. dont water them untill the soil in their new home is dry down to about 2 inches deep.
they will require no more fertilizers for several months. plant some blueberries or blackberries in the old spot, they dont mind a little salt or sour soil.

droopy means they are having trouble pumping liquids up from the roots. unless they are dry as fuck that usually means the roots are dying or being chewed on by something. dig them up, wash their roots in lukewarm water to remove old soil and contaminants, then replant in fresh clean soil, and water them in. even putting them back in their buckets with shitty miracle grow soil would be better than the shit thats killing them now.
